The Drum To Hopper Blends Premix Market encompasses the supply, manufacturing, and deployment of premixed formulations that are transferred from drums into hoppers for subsequent processing or packaging. These premixes are typically used in industries requiring high precision and consistency, such as food production, pharmaceuticals, chemicals, and construction. The market is characterized by innovations in blending technology, automation, and material handling, aimed at enhancing efficiency, reducing waste, and ensuring regulatory compliance. The focus is on delivering scalable, customizable solutions that meet industry-specific standards and consumer expectations.
